    Directions:

    1. 1
      To make the meatballs, combine the egg, onion, parmesan cheese, salt and pepper in a bowl.
    2. 2
      Mix in the turkey.
    3. 3
      Shape by 1 tablespoon into balls.
    4. 4
      Bake on a greased baking sheet in a 400 degree F oven until the internal temperature reaches 165 degrees F, about 15 minutes.
    5. 5
      Meanwhile, in a large saucepan, bring the broth and water to a boil.
    6. 6
      Add the green onions, carrot, celery, black pepper and thyme.
    7. 7
      Reduce the heat, cover and simmer for 10 minutes.
    8. 8
      Add the red pepper, egg noodles and meatballs.
    9. 9
      Simmer, covered, until the pasta is al dente, about 5 minutes.
    10. 10
      Add the peas and heat through.
